Neurological Disorders By Level - p. 13

Neurological Disorders By Level - p. 13

AB
Disease level of Trigeminal neuralgia AKA tic douloureuxCN V
Disease level of Bell's Palsy & infranuclear lesion that affects the frontalis muscleCN VII
Disease level of Meniere's (endolymphatic hydrox) where you see Vertigo, Transient deafness, TinnitusCN VIII
Disease level of Torticollis (SCM, Traps involved)CN XI
Disease level of TOS (brachial plexus involved)C5-T1
Disease level of Erb's Palsy (due to birth trauma)C5-C6
Disease level of Wrist Drop (radial nerve)C6
Disease level of Klumpke's Paralysis (due to birth trauma)C7-C8
Disease level of Horner's syndrome (ptosis, anhydrosis, miosis)T1
Disease level of Meralgia Paresthetica (Lat. Femoral Cutaneous)L2-L3
Disease level of Foot Drop (Ext. Hallicus Longus; Tib. Anterior)L4-L5
Disease level of Cauda Equina Syndrome (Bladder/Bowel Incontinence)S2-S4
Disease level of Tarsal tunnel syndrome (branch of tibial n.)Medial Plantar Nerve
Disease level of head of fibula fractureCommon Peroneal Nerve
Disease level of piriformis syndromeL4-S3 (Sciatic Nerve)
Disease level of Carpal Tunnel Syndrome/Pronator Teres Entrapment Ape Hand (associated with pregnancy)Median Nerve
Disease level of tunnel of Guyon entrapment claw handUlnar Nerve
Disease level of flaring of scapula (rhomboid muscle)Dorsal scapular nerve
Disease level of winging of scapula (serratus anterior)Long thoracic nerve
Disease level of hiccups (diaphragm)Phrenic (C3,4,5)
Disease level of wrist drop, crutch palsy (spiral groove)Radial nerve
Disease level of glenohumeral dislocation (joint space)Axillary nerve
